In times of stress and anxiety, pain or various other injury, nevertheless, it is the reactive mind (similar to the Freudian subconscious) that takes over. According to Hubbard's "mental science," the enduring scars from those adverse experiences on the reactive mind are called engrams. To obtain rid of these engrams, Hubbard recommended a new sort of therapeutic procedure called "auditing." In one-on-one conferences with a counselor, or auditor, an individual would certainly address a collection of concerns developed to purge these subconscious memories and allow the analytic mind to reclaim control.

Despite its strong link with California, and especially Hollywood, the church's spiritual headquarters lie in Clearwater, Florida. Given that the mid-1970s, the Flag Service Company there has been the destination for those looking for instruction in the highest degree of Scientology. The United States, home to the bulk of Scientologists, has actually recognized Scientology as a religious beliefs, with the Irs (IRS) declaring the church's tax-exempt standing in 1993 after a long-running investigation.
